Dear families,
Happy New Year and welcome back to the Spring term. Firstly we would like to thank you all for your kind words and gifts, we are very touched by your generosity and support over your child/ren’s first term at St Osmund's.
In Reception we have another busy term ahead. The children are settling into their new phonics groups and are coming back into the classroom excited to tell us what they have been learning. We have also begun our topic on cold lands and winter which has been particularly apt this week with the cold, ice and subtle flurry of snow we have had.
We look forward to our annual Healthy Mind and Body week later on this half term which is set to be full of fun activities to join in with. The children will get the opportunity to taste different foods, make healthy dishes, try a new sport as well as learning about mindfulness and meditation.
Lastly, we have used some of the very generous gift voucher to buy new resources for the classroom. These have now been delivered and we are introducing them for the children to use. They are particularly enjoying the new rug in the book corner and the whiteboards and pens that we are using in handwriting sessions. Thank you again.

Dear families,
A warm welcome to all of you at the beginning of this Reception year. We are looking forward to getting to know your children and helping them get started on their learning journey at St Osmund's. Our first topic this term is 'All about me and families' where we will spend time exploring who we are, what makes us unique and how all families are special. The children have already started learning their first set of sounds through the teaching of our phonics scheme Read Write inc. They are all doing really well engaging in these sessions and this will ready each of them for reading and writing in the coming year.
